Rovinj Beaches
Rovinj’s coastline is characterized by a mix of rocky outcrops, pebble bays, and well-equipped resort beaches. This selection includes Blue Flag shores like Valalta and Amarin, known for crystal-clear waters and extensive amenities. The region is particularly noted for its long-standing naturist tradition, with dedicated FKK zones at Punta Križa and Polari. Many of these spots offer natural shade from Mediterranean pine forests and views across the Adriatic toward the Rovinj old town peninsula.
Polari
Pebbly beach within a large campsite, featuring a dedicated naturist section, wheelchair-accessible areas, and Wi-Fi access.
FKK Punta križa
Rocky naturist beach located on a forested headland north of Rovinj, known for its secluded atmosphere and clear water.
Marina Valalta
The first naturist marina on the Adriatic, serving as part of the larger Valalta resort complex with moorings and nautical facilities.
Valalta
Large naturist resort beach with Blue Flag status, featuring a sandy bay, swimming pools, and an on-site brewery.
Cisterna
Wild, unserviced pebble beach located in a quiet bay south of the city, surrounded by Mediterranean vegetation.
Amarin
Gravel and rocky beach with Blue Flag certification, offering views of Rovinj’s old town and various water sports facilities.
Beach Villas Rubin
Pebbly beach within a tourist resort, equipped with outdoor pools, a water slide, and sports centers.
FKK
Clothing-optional rocky beach located along the coastal path between the Cuvi and Villas Rubin areas.
FKK / Naturist Beach
Naturist stretch of coastline featuring flat rocks and pebble entries, situated south of the main town area.
FKK Punta Križa
Forested naturist headland with rocky access points to the sea, located approximately 4 kilometers north of Rovinj.
